I haven't had a chance yet to post my thoughts on the Ovations, but I can at least deliver this news: a complete list of the winners. (You can also go here.)

WORLD PREMIERE PLAY: Exits and Entrances, Athol Fugard, Fountain Theatre

WORLD PREMIERE MUSICAL: The Shaggs: The Philosophy of the World, Joy Gregory and Gunnar Madsen, Powerhouse Theatre Company at Inside the Ford, with Andrew Barrett-Weiss and Tess Skorczewski

PRODUCTION FROM A TOURING COMPANY: The Phantom of the Opera, Center Theatre Group: Ahmanson Theatre, Cameron Mackintosh, and Really Useful Theatre Company, Inc.

PLAY (SMALLER THEATRE): Master Class, Fountain Theatre

PLAY (LARGER THEATRE): All My Sons, Rubicon Theatre Company

FRANKLIN R. LEVY MEMORIAL AWARD FOR MUSICAL IN A SMALLER THEATRE: Hedwig and the Angry Inch, Celebration Theatre

MUSICAL (LARGER THEATRE): 1776, Performance Riverside

DIRECTOR OF A PLAY (three-way tie): Ray Cooney, Caught in the Net, International City Theatre; Stephen Sachs, Exits and Entrances, Fountain Theatre; Daniel Sullivan, Intimate Apparel, Center Theatre Group: Mark Taper Forum and The Roundabout Theatre Company

DIRECTOR OF A MUSICAL: Nick DeGruccio, 1776, Performance Riverside

CHOREOGRAPHY: Dana Solimando, Swing!, Civic Light Opera of South Bay Cities

MUSICAL DIRECTION: Dean Mora, Lady Macbeth Sings the Blues, Rubicon Theatre Company

LEAD ACTRESS IN A PLAY: Viola Davis, Intimate Apparel, Center Theatre Group: Mark Taper Forum and The Roundabout Theatre Company

LEAD ACTOR IN A PLAY: Morlan Higgins, Exits and Entrances, Fountain Theatre

LEAD ACTRESS IN A MUSICAL: Yvette Freeman, Dinah Was, International City Theatre

LEAD ACTOR IN A MUSICAL: Steve Glaudini, 1776, Performance Riverside

FEATURED ACTRESS IN A PLAY: Carolyn Hennesy, The Fan Maroo, Theatre of NOTE

FEATURED ACTOR IN A PLAY: Joseph Fuqua, All My Sons, Rubicon Theatre Company

FEATURED ACTRESS IN A MUSICAL: Jill Van Velzer, 1776, Performance Riverside

FEATURED ACTOR IN A MUSICAL: Nils Anderson, 1776, Performance Riverside

RAY STRICKLYN MEMORIAL AWARD FOR SOLO PERFORMANCE: Gigi Bermingham, Non-Vital Organs (redux), Odyssey Theatre Ensemble

ENSEMBLE PERFORMANCE (tie): The cast of La Bohème,, Center Theatre Group: Ahmanson Theatre AND the cast of Caught in the Net, International City Theatre

SET DESIGN (SMALLER THEATRE): Joel Daavid, Ma Rainey's Black Bottom, RKA Productions in association with Sam Pink's Red Cat Jazz Cafe and Elephant Stageworks

SET DESIGN (LARGER THEATRE): Catherine Martin, La Bohème, Center Theatre Group: Ahmanson Theatre

LIGHTING DESIGN (SMALLER THEATRE): Mike Durst, Nocturne, Black Dahlia Theatre

LIGHTING DESIGN (LARGER THEATRE): Nigel Levings, La Bohème, Center Theatre Group: Ahmanson Theatre

SOUND DESIGN (SMALLER THEATRE) (tie): Steve Goodie, Cold/Tender, The Theatre @ Boston Court AND Julie Ferrin, Martin Carrillo, Paul Hepker, Romeo and Juliet: Antebellum New Orleans, 1836, The Theatre @ Boston Court

SOUND DESIGN (LARGER THEATRE): Acme Sound Partners, La Bohème, Center Theatre Group: Ahmanson Theatre

COSTUME DESIGN (SMALLER THEATRE) (tie): Alex Jaeger, Romeo & Juliet: Antebellum New Orleans, 1836, the Theatre @ Boston Court AND A. Jeffrey Schoenberg, The Devils, Open Fist Theatre Company

COSTUME DESIGN (LARGER THEATRE): Catherine Zuber, Intimate Apparel, Center Theatre Group: Mark Taper Forum and The Roundabout Theatre Company

James A. Doolittle Award for Leadership in the Theatre: Paula Holt

The Career Achievement Award: Betty Garrett

Community Outreach Award: Cornerstone Theater Company
